Italian unification was advanced in 1866 by the annexation of
Aloiza [94]
In 1866 Austria gave Venetia to France, and France gave it to Italy, so Venetia was again united with the rest of Italy. So, in 1866 Italian unification was advanced by annexing Venetia, an important and rich region.

By this time Lombardy, which long formed a unity with Venetia, was already united with Italy.
